Congressman George Santos is back in town. CBS2's cameras were there when he landed at LaGuardia Airport late Saturday afternoon.
RELATED STORY:Santos ignored many of the questions from reporters but said he's working for his constituents."I have spoken with the voters. I have been in the district the whole week. I have been taking constituent calls. I have received federal grant applications for projects in the district, and I look forward to serving the people.
The one thing I'll say is the media, we've received plenty of complaints about you guys," Santos said.Rep. George Santos' claim mother escaped South Tower on 9/11 discredited by immigration documents, genealogist saysSantos said his mother escaped the South Tower on 9/11, but a researcher obtained immigration records that showed he was in Brazil at the time.In:
